in the United Kingdom, gravel driveways have shot to popularity, replacing block paving as the nation's most popular material.

It's obvious why it has become so popular also, not just looking great, but being simple to manage too. It's hugely effective in creating an aesthetically pleasing look, especially in the country settings where materials are generally stone and brick.

With gravel driveways you'll also have a wide variety of choice, with the size of area covered, colour and texture. As an additional benefit, gravel paving may also act as a security measure, alerting you to anyone coming towards the home.

The amount that you could end up spending on a gravel path or driveway depends on several things. These include the size of your new gravel area, the type of gravel and sub base you use, where your property is and the professional you hire to help you. The average price for a UK gravel driveway is about £3,000-£4,600.

Skegness is a seaside town and also civil parish in the East Lindsey area of Lincolnshire, England. It is positioned on the Lincolnshire coastline of the North Sea, as well as is 43 miles east of Lincoln. Being on the eastern side of Britain, it has a tendency to have a drier climate than many locations in Britain, which is frequently described in order to promote the community as a perfect place for holidays. The community's name is an indication of the Danish duration of negotiation in England, translating to indicate 'Skeggi's headland' or 'beard-shaped headland'. Sitting within the historic county boundaries of Lincolnshire from a really early duration, the parish of Skegness created a part of the Marsh division of the ancient Wapentake of Candleshoe in the Parts of Lindsey. As an outcome of its place, Skegness was mainly a fishing town as well as small port, with substantial numbers of site visitors concerning the community only after the coming of the train in 1875. Its initial advertisement as a seaside town showed up in 1908, when the Great Northern Railway appointed a poster describing excursions to the hotel. In 1936, the first Butlin's vacation hotel opened up in the town. Therefore of the emergence of inexpensive overseas package vacations, the town has actually witnessed a decrease in holidaymakers, but there remains to be an abundance of site visitors yearly. On the primary seafront road alone, there is the Grand Parade, the Embassy Theatre, numerous fairground rides, arcades, gift shops, a crazy golf links, a number of fish and chip shops, takeaways and also bars. Skegness has a population of 18,910. A 2005 survey, performed by 'Yours' magazine, placed Skegness as the very best retired life place in the UK. What's the cheapest driveway surfacing material?

Gravel is the cheapest driveway surfacing material. Asphalt costs a little more than gravel, and concrete is significantly more expensive. The cost of paving depends on the material you use. Obtain as many quotes as possible as materials and costs differ from company to company.

How do I stop weeds growing in my gravel driveway?

Weeds growing on your gravel can look unsightly, so it’s worth taking steps to stop them sprouting up.

When you lay your driveway, make sure you use a weed proof membrane. This will help to stop most growth, although it won’t totally prevent weeds occurring. For any other growth, dig the weed out or use a weed killer.

How to clear snow from a gravel driveway?

Clearing snow from a gravel driveway can be tricky – you need to remove the snow without taking the gravel with it.

If the snow’s quite light and dry, try using a leaf blower. You might find that this is enough to get the snow out the way. If it isn’t, start by using a shovel. Use this to clear the top layer of snow off your driveway, leaving about an inch behind. Then, use a rake to remove most of the remaining snow. This won’t take away 100% of the snow or leave all of your gravel in place, but it’s still pretty effective. You can then lay salt to melt away the rest of the snow and stop it turning into ice.
